Processing Power

The Turion 64 X2 TL-64 packs 2 cores / 2 threads, while the Celeron M 540 offers 1 cores / 1 threads — the Turion 64 X2 TL-64 has 1 more core. Boost clocks reach 2.2 GHz on the Turion 64 X2 TL-64 versus 1.86 GHz on the Celeron M 540 — a 16.7% clock advantage for the Turion 64 X2 TL-64. The Turion 64 X2 TL-64 uses the Trinidad (2006−2007) architecture (65 nm), while the Celeron M 540 uses Merom (2006−2008) (65 nm). In PassMark, the Turion 64 X2 TL-64 scores 1,726 against the Celeron M 540's 1,744 — a 1% lead for the Celeron M 540.
